Reading this report
What does "Medium and Large 1" mean?
USDA feeder grades describe frame size and muscle thickness, not quality of
the individual animal. "Medium and Large" is the frame score; the number is
muscle (1 = heaviest muscled). "Medium and Large 1–2" pens mix both muscle
scores — common across the Southeast.
What is $/cwt?
Dollars per hundredweight — per 100 lb of animal. A 500-lb calf at
$450/cwt brings 5 × $450 = $2,250. Lighter cattle usually bring more per
cwt but less per head.
Why are some prices per head?
Bred cows, cow-calf pairs, and some replacement classes sell by the
head, not by weight. We show those exactly as USDA reports them — a
$/head figure is never converted into $/cwt on this site.
Where do these numbers come from?
From the USDA Agricultural Marketing Service's Livestock Market News —
federal reporters at the sale. We publish each report in full and link the
official USDA document at the top of the page.

Compared to last week, trade activity and demand moderate. Feeder stees under 500 lbs sold mostly unevenly steady, and over 500 lbs sold 10.00 to 16.00 lower with instances of sharply lower. Feeder heifers under 600 lbs sold sharply lower on a light test, over 600 lbs sold 6.00 lower. Average dressing slaughter cows sold 7.00 to 11.00 lower; slaughter bulls 14.00 lower.
